Hypothesis examples 1. If i drop this egg, then it will break. 2. If i mix these chemicals, some reaction will occur. 3. There will be no correlation between a persons shoe size, and their favourite ice cream flavour. 4. The dog will chase the cat. 5. Nothing will happen. These are all clear statements, results from each experiment should either support the hypothesis, or oppose it. — it doesn't matter if you end up showing that the hypothesis is completely wrong, it just matters that your experimental results help to decide whether the hypothesis was likely to have been right or wrong. Sometimes (as in 5.) it is easier to make what is called a Null hypothesis: that changing some condition will not make any difference to the results (than compared to a control). Experiment will often disagree with the null hypothesis (which is fine).
